summaryrefslogtreecommitdiffstats
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/object/sp-namedview.cpp2
-rw-r--r--src/ui/dialog/inkscape-preferences.cpp4
2 files changed, 3 insertions, 3 deletions
diff --git a/src/object/sp-namedview.cpp b/src/object/sp-namedview.cpp
index cc1e185a8..f3429158e 100644
--- a/src/object/sp-namedview.cpp
+++ b/src/object/sp-namedview.cpp
@@ -275,7 +275,7 @@ void SPNamedView::release() {
void SPNamedView::set(SPAttributeEnum key, const gchar* value) {
Inkscape::Preferences *prefs = Inkscape::Preferences::get();
- bool global_snapping = prefs->getBool("/options/snapdefault/value", false);
+ bool global_snapping = prefs->getBool("/options/snapdefault/value", true);
switch (key) {
case SP_ATTR_VIEWONLY:
this->editable = (!value);
diff --git a/src/ui/dialog/inkscape-preferences.cpp b/src/ui/dialog/inkscape-preferences.cpp
index 1f094abbf..d543e1882 100644
--- a/src/ui/dialog/inkscape-preferences.cpp
+++ b/src/ui/dialog/inkscape-preferences.cpp
@@ -1665,9 +1665,9 @@ void InkscapePreferences::initPageBehavior()
// Snapping options
_page_snapping.add_group_header( _("Snap defaults"));
- _snap_default.init( _("Enabled in new document"), "/options/snapdefault/value", false);
+ _snap_default.init( _("Enable snapping in new documents"), "/options/snapdefault/value", true);
_page_snapping.add_line( true, "", _snap_default, "",
- _("When creating a new document, or opening a non-inkscape svg, what should global snapping be set to."));
+ _("Initial state of snapping in new documents and non-Inkscape SVGs. Snap status is subsequently saved per-document."));
_page_snapping.add_group_header( _("Snap indicator"));